tenancy solicitors specialize in dealing with legal matters related to renting properties. They are well-versed in the laws and regulations governing landlord and tenant relationships, and can provide expert advice and representation to tenants facing disputes or issues with their landlords. Here are some of the key roles that tenancy solicitors play in protecting your rights as a tenant:
1. **Legal Advice**: One of the primary roles of a tenancy solicitor is to provide legal advice to tenants regarding their rights and obligations under their tenancy agreements. They can help tenants understand the terms of their lease, including their responsibilities for rent payments, maintenance of the property, and other issues that may arise during the tenancy.
2. **Dispute Resolution**: tenancy solicitors can also assist tenants in resolving disputes with their landlords. Whether the dispute is related to rent arrears, repairs and maintenance, or a potential eviction, a solicitor can help tenants navigate the legal process and work towards a resolution that is fair and favorable to them.
3. **Eviction Defense**: If a landlord is seeking to evict a tenant, a tenancy solicitor can help the tenant mount a defense against the eviction. They can review the reasons for the eviction, ensure that the proper legal procedures are followed, and represent the tenant in court if necessary.
4. **Rent Arrears**: tenancy solicitors can also assist tenants who are facing issues with rent arrears. They can negotiate with landlords on behalf of the tenant, work out a payment plan, or defend the tenant in court if necessary.
5. **Property Disrepair**: If a property is in disrepair and the landlord is not fulfilling their obligations to carry out repairs, a tenancy solicitor can help the tenant take legal action to compel the landlord to make the necessary repairs.
6. **Unlawful Eviction**: In cases where a landlord is attempting to evict a tenant unlawfully, a tenancy solicitor can help the tenant challenge the eviction and seek compensation for any losses incurred.
7. **Housing Benefit Issues**: If a tenant is having trouble with their housing benefit payments or is experiencing difficulties with their landlord related to housing benefit, a tenancy solicitor can provide advice and assistance in resolving the issue.
8. **Tenancy Agreement Reviews**: Before signing a tenancy agreement, it is advisable to have a solicitor review the document to ensure that the terms are fair and favorable to the tenant. A tenancy solicitor can help identify any potential issues or clauses that may be detrimental to the tenant.
9. **Representation in Court**: In cases where a dispute cannot be resolved through negotiation, a tenancy solicitor can represent the tenant in court proceedings. They can present the tenant’s case effectively and advocate for their rights under the law.
10. **Legal Compliance**: Tenancy solicitors can also assist landlords in ensuring that they are in compliance with all relevant laws and regulations governing tenancy agreements. They can help landlords understand their legal obligations and avoid potential disputes with their tenants.
